The eufy Omni C20 earned our Editor’s Choice because it hits the sweet spot between price, performance, and pet-specific features. With over 53,000 reviews and a 4.4-star rating, it has proven itself in thousands of pet-owning households. The 7,000Pa suction power is more than enough to pull embedded dog and cat hair from carpets and hard floors alike.

What really sets this model apart for pet owners is the Pro-Detangle Comb system. Anyone who has spent twenty minutes cutting hair off a vacuum brush roll will appreciate this feature. The comb automatically separates and removes wrapped hair, which means less maintenance and fewer gross cleaning sessions for you.

eufy Omni C20 Robot Vacuum and Mop Combo for Hardwood and Carpet, 60 Days Self Emptying, Auto Mop Washing and Drying, 3.35

The 3.35-inch ultra-slim profile is another pet-specific win. Pet hair loves to accumulate under couches, beds, and dressers, spots that most vacuums simply cannot reach. The C20 glides right under these spaces and pulls out dust bunnies you forgot existed. I was genuinely surprised at how much fur it collected from areas I thought were clean.

The self-emptying station holds up to 60 days of debris, which is perfect for multi-pet households. The mop function auto-washes and dries, preventing any mildew smell. At just 56 decibels, it is quiet enough that most pets are not startled when it runs, which is a bigger deal than you might think if you have a skittish cat or anxious dog.

eufy Omni C20 Robot Vacuum and Mop Combo for Hardwood and Carpet, 60 Days Self Emptying, Auto Mop Washing and Drying, 3.35

Who Should Buy This

Pet owners with mixed flooring who want premium features without paying premium prices will love the eufy Omni C20. It is especially good for homes with multiple shedding pets where daily vacuuming is a necessity. If you have furniture with low clearance and are tired of fur buildup underneath, this is the model to get.

Limitations to Consider

The navigation system is competent but not the smartest on this list. It occasionally bumps into obstacles rather than smoothly navigating around them, and the self-emptying cycle produces a loud burst of noise that lasts several seconds. The lack of included boundary strips means you will rely on the app for no-go zones, which works fine but takes some initial setup.

The Roborock Qrevo S Pro is the quietest premium robot vacuum on this list, operating at just 55 to 60 decibels. For pet owners with noise-sensitive animals, this can be the difference between a vacuum that runs daily and one that terrifies your dog into hiding under the bed.

Beyond its quiet operation, the Qrevo S Pro delivers 18,500Pa of suction power through an anti-tangle brush system that handles long pet hair exceptionally well. The all-rubber main brush and specially designed side brush resist hair wrapping, which is exactly what you need if you have a Golden Retriever or a long-haired cat.

The 167-degree high-temperature mop self-cleaning is an industry-leading feature. After mopping your floors, the dock washes the mop pads with near-boiling water, killing bacteria and dissolving grease. This is particularly valuable in pet households where floor hygiene matters, especially if your pets eat off the floor or you have crawling babies.

The self-refilling water tank means the mop never runs dry during a cleaning cycle. The dock automatically refills the robot’s internal tank, allowing it to mop large homes without interruption. With a 180-minute battery life and the ability to store up to 3.8 inches of profile height, it slides under most furniture to collect hidden fur deposits.

Who Should Buy This

Pet owners who value quiet operation above all else should look no further. This is also ideal for larger homes where the 180-minute runtime and self-refilling water tank can complete a full cleaning cycle without interruption. Homes with multiple floor types will benefit from the automatic mop lifting and smart carpet detection.

Limitations to Consider

The documentation leaves much to be desired, and the scheduling interface takes some getting used to. Proprietary dust bags add ongoing costs, and the 2.4GHz WiFi limitation persists across this price tier. Some users report difficulty with thick, plush rugs where the robot can struggle to transition.

How to Choose the Best Robot Vacuum for Pet Owners

Choosing the right robot vacuum for a pet household involves considering factors that go beyond standard vacuum specifications. Pet hair, dander, and the occasional mess create unique challenges that not every robot vacuum can handle well. Here is what matters most.

Suction Power and Anti-Tangle Technology

Look for vacuums with at least 5,000Pa of suction power for effective pet hair removal from carpets. More importantly, check for anti-tangle brush systems. Dual anti-tangle designs, rubber main brushes, and specialized comb mechanisms all help prevent the dreaded hair-wrap problem that turns routine maintenance into a scissors-and-patience ordeal.

Self-Emptying Capability

A self-emptying dock is arguably the most valuable feature for pet owners. Pet hair fills vacuum bins quickly, sometimes after just one cleaning cycle. Look for models with 60-day or longer self-emptying capacity. The difference between emptying a bin daily and emptying a dust bag every three months cannot be overstated.

Filtration for Dander and Allergens

HEPA filtration matters when you have pets, especially if anyone in your household has allergies. True HEPA captures 99.97% of particles including pet dander, which is invisible but triggers allergic reactions. Models like the Shark AV2501AE with true HEPA self-emptying bases are particularly valuable for allergy sufferers.

Navigation and Obstacle Avoidance

Pet homes have unique obstacles: water bowls, food dishes, pet beds, and scattered toys. LiDAR navigation systems create the most accurate maps, while AI obstacle avoidance can recognize and avoid specific hazards. The best systems, like iRobot’s PrecisionVision, can even identify and avoid pet waste, preventing catastrophic messes.

Mopping Functionality

If muddy paw prints are a regular occurrence, consider a vacuum and mop combo. Self-cleaning mop docks that wash and heat-dry pads are worth the premium if you have a lot of hard flooring. Basic mop attachments work for light maintenance but cannot replace manual mopping for tougher messes.

Battery Life and Home Size

Match the battery life to your home size. A 120-minute runtime covers approximately 1,000 to 1,500 square feet. For larger homes, look for 150 to 200-minute batteries or models with recharge-and-resume capability. The Roomba 105X leads this category with 200 minutes of runtime.

Noise Level and Pet Comfort

If your pet is sensitive to loud noises, pay attention to decibel ratings. The Tikom G8000 Max at 45 dB and the Roborock Qrevo S Pro at 55 to 60 dB are the quietest options on this list. Remember that self-emptying cycles produce their own loud bursts, which can startle animals even on otherwise quiet vacuums.
